Second man appears in court in connection with shooting

A SECOND person has appeared in court following a shooting in Blantyre charged with four firearms offences.

Gary McFadyen (26), of Berkley Drive, Blantyre, made no plea or declaration when he appeared in private at Hamilton Sheriff Court last week.

He was remanded in custody pending further police enquiries.

McFadyen has been charged with a breach of the peace, two assaults to severe injury, and four firearms charges.

The alleged offences are in connection with the shooting of 33-year-old Blantyre dad Barry Simpson.

Mr Simpson suffered stomach wounds following an incident outside his home in Ballantrae Road on January 22.

He was taken to Hairmyres Hospital and discharged a week later.

The four firearms charges against McFadyen include an illegal shortening of the barrel of a gun, possession of a prohibited weapon, possession of a loaded shotgun and possession of a firearm.
